The growing incidence of infectious diseases, autoimmune problems and tumour formation are due to the weakness/dysfunction of immune system. Many xenobiotic components that enter human system through food, air and food chain interferes with the functioning of cells and secretions that offer immunity. Pesticides that are being indiscriminately applied get into the human system had been reported to affect the functioning of immune system. To validate this information, in the present study a commonly used organophosphorus pesticide Quinolphos was administered to Swiss albino mice and the functioning of cell mediated immunity was measured using Delayed Type Hyper Sensitivity Reaction (DTH) using sheep red blood cells as a challenging antigen. The pesticide induced a reduction in DTH response. So to improve the DTH dysfunction remedial measures were tried using Standard immune boosting drugs and the extract of a plant Cassytha capillaries. The remediating agents were found to retrieve the lost immunity to a significant level.
